Why the air traffic control outage caused so much chaos
An air traffic control outage due to a "radar-related" problem caused chaos at airports in the UK and worldwide, grounding planes and leading to 150 flight cancellations and delays. The outage lasted for 20 minutes but had ongoing impacts. While NATS, the organization that manages the UK's airspace, quickly resolved the issue, airlines have criticized its performance, with some calling for the chief executive's resignation. Despite technical failures being termed "inevitable," the recovery was swift, and NATS's overall performance has been good over the years. Passengers have faced disruptions, emphasizing the crucial role of air traffic control systems in managing busy skies.
